Double Trouble: Nation Braces for Dual Storm Onslaught as Imelda Drenches Texas and East Coast Prepares for Deluge

The United States finds itself under a dual weather assault, with two distinct and formidable storm systems threatening widespread disruption and danger across vast stretches of the nation. As Hurricane Imelda continues to unleash an unyielding deluge across the Gulf Coast, a separate, powerful storm is gathering momentum, poised to deliver a barrage of heavy rain and strong winds to the entire East Coast, from Florida all the way up to New England.

In the Gulf, what began as Hurricane Imelda has since weakened to a tropical depression, yet its ferocity remains undiminished in its capacity to dump catastrophic amounts of rain.

Texas and Louisiana are currently grappling with the aftermath of relentless downpours, which have triggered widespread flash flooding. Areas are reporting rainfall totals in the double digits, turning streets into raging rivers and trapping residents in their homes and vehicles. Emergency services are working tirelessly, conducting high-water rescues and responding to an escalating number of calls for assistance.

The sheer volume of water has overwhelmed drainage systems, leading to significant property damage and creating extremely hazardous conditions for commuters and residents alike.

Meanwhile, on the opposite side of the country, a slow-moving and potent storm system is gearing up to deliver its own brand of chaos.

Forecasters are warning of a significant threat along the East Coast, with predictions of heavy rainfall expected to saturate the ground, leading to potential urban and riverine flooding. This system is also anticipated to bring sustained strong winds, particularly along coastal areas, which could result in power outages, downed trees, and dangerous marine conditions.

Coastal communities are bracing for the possibility of significant coastal erosion and dangerous surf, further complicating an already precarious situation.

The impact of this East Coast storm is expected to be extensive, affecting major population centers and transportation networks. Travelers are advised to anticipate significant delays and cancellations across air, road, and rail.

Residents from the Carolinas up through the Mid-Atlantic and Northeast are urged to finalize their storm preparations: secure loose outdoor items, clear gutters and storm drains, and ensure emergency kits are stocked and accessible. Officials are emphasizing the critical importance of heeding all local weather warnings and evacuation orders, stressing that complacency could have severe consequences.

As these two powerful weather phenomena unfold, the message from meteorologists and emergency management agencies is clear: vigilance and preparedness are paramount.

Communities across the affected regions are called upon to stay informed through official channels, have a clear emergency plan in place, and prioritize safety above all else as the nation navigates this complex and challenging period of severe weather.
